Almost no major cruise lines offer voyages around the Galápagos due to local regulations that limit the number and size of vessels operating in the destination. However, in recent years, Celebrity has jumped into the market in a huge way with first one, then two and now three very small vessels dedicated to the destination full time. In general, Celebrity offers a lot more high-end accommodations on its ships than some of its rival lines — particularly Princess. In all, Celebrity's 15 vessels have 26,733 berths, when counting just the two main berths in every cabin (excluding extra pull-down bunks and pull-out sofas). That puts Celebrity among the smaller of the big lines catering to North Americans. One of its main rivals, Princess, has nearly twice as many berths (45,816), based on double occupancy.

Celebrity is also a major player in Galápagos sailings, using three additional, very small vessels based in the destination year round. For the coming winter, 10 of the line's 12 main ships are scheduled to sail in the Caribbean, and there will be one ship apiece in Australia and South America. Still, the line's heaviest presence, by far, is in the Caribbean, Europe and Alaska. In a typical summer, the line will deploy seven of its 12 main vessels to Europe, while sending another three to Alaska. That leaves just two vessels Celebrity typically will assign to Bermuda and Caribbean sailings. The largest ships in the Celebrity Cruises fleet are Celebrity Beyond and Celebrity Ascent.

You must be 21 to consume alcohol on Celebrity sailings from North American ports. The drinking age on sailings from South America, Europe, Asia, Australia and New Zealand is 18. All vessels have standard North American-style, 110-volt outlets in rooms, as well as European-style, 220-volt outlets.
